Career context
By the time of its release in 2006, Tech N9ne had established himself as a prominent figure in the underground hip-hop scene with his previous album 'Absolute Power' gaining traction. 'Everready' marked his continued evolution as an artist, featuring a mix of diverse styles and collaborations that solidified his reputation for innovation in hip-hop. This album came during a phase where he was beginning to break into broader mainstream recognition, thanks to his unique sound and relentless work ethic.
